Willis Names Boughner to Head North American Captive Management Practice

Willis Group Holdings, the global insurance broker, announced on Monday that Les Boughner has been appointed Executive Vice President and Managing Director of the Willis HRH Captive Management Practice, the division responsible for setting up and managing captives for North American clients that choose to retain risk.

In his new role, Boughner will oversee all captive management and consulting operations in North America with a physical presence in Vermont, Bermuda, Grand Cayman, Hawaii and New York. He will report to Tom Coughlin, National Partner for Willis HRH, and will be based in Burlington, Vermont.

“Les brings more than 30 years of experience working with Fortune 1000 companies and other organizations to help them develop sound risk financing strategies, including the use of captives to protect their balance sheets and ensure greater control over their risks,” said Coughlin. “Our captive operations have a long history of exceptional growth and commitment to quality client service, and we look forward to Les making a strong contribution as we continue to develop and grow this business.”

Boughner previously held senior strategic relationship management roles at Arch Insurance Company and Zurich Insurance Company, both in Chicago. Earlier, he managed the U.S. office in New York of Bermuda-based Citadel Reinsurance, and before that was responsible for the Bermuda companies of CNA, based out of Chicago. While at CNA, Boughner developed the Alternative Financial Products Group that included Captive Management, and he expanded a rent-a-captive, North Rock Insurance Company, to more than $1 billion in assets. Boughner began his insurance career with Arkwright Mutual Insurance Company in Toronto and later joined AIG in New York, where he was responsible for all foreign captive programs.

Willis HRH is the North American retail brokerage business of Willis Group Holdings. The unit has more than 200 local offices across the United States and Canada, offering a full range of insurance and risk management services, specialist expertise and global resources to large corporate, middle-market and small business clients.
